| Box Score |Collegeville, Minn. - The Blazer soccer team picked up their first win at home this afternoon and improved to 4-1 with a 1-0 win over the Wartburg College Knights.
Wartburg hit the ground running with two scoring chances in the first minute, but were unable to beat Blazer goalkeeper
Megan Favorite. After that it was all Saint Benedict as they got on the board just over six minutes into the match with a goal by
Grace Vaughan. Vaughan's goal was set up by a
Brooke DeMets corner kick after
Taylor Hedin's shot was pushed outside by the Wartburg goalkeeper. The goal was Vaughan's third of the season and 12th of her collegiate career.Â
Saint Benedict outshot the Knights 18-8, putting 10 shots on the frame and only allowing one against them in the second half.Â
Saint Benedict returns to action at 12:00 p.m. tomorrow, September 14th, Â as they take on Loras College in Collegeville, Minn. Loras beat the Blazers in the NCAA tournament last season.Â
